没有合适的资源?快使用搜索试试~ 我知道了~
leetcode中文版-Dynamic-Programming-101:动态规划-101
共2个文件
license:1个
md:1个
需积分: 5 0 下载量 9 浏览量
2021-06-29
18:32:40
上传
评论
收藏 5KB ZIP 举报
温馨提示
leetcode中文版动态规划-101 这篇长长的文章是为我自己写的,他长期以来一直在递归、回溯和动态编程方面苦苦挣扎。 有趣的是,这三个主题并不抽象,而且非常晦涩(至少对我而言),所以这篇文章来了。 大多数例子都引用自 . 我还附上了一些相关的leetcode练习练习,加深理解。 “那是希望的春天,那是绝望的冬天。” 天堂或其他方式,动态编程。 递归 减少 目标:用另一个问题(更容易解决)代替我们设法解决的问题,并利用解决方案解决原始问题 减少 x --> y:首先我们找到一个可以解决问题 y 的算法,然后我们将 y 作为解决 x 的子程序。 河内塔 p24 问题描述: 3根棒,n个不同大小的圆盘堆叠在一根棒上,从下到上尺寸递减 我们需要将所有圆盘从第 1 根棒移到第 3 根棒,并按原始顺序堆叠它们 限制: 一次只能移动一个磁盘 您不能将磁盘放在任何小于它的磁盘上 如何减少问题? 从左到右,我们用杆 1、杆 2 和杆 3 表示杆。从上到下,我们用 1~n 表示圆盘。 显然,要将第 n 个圆盘移动到第 3 棒,我们必须确保其顶部的 (n-1) 个圆盘堆叠在第 2 棒上,因此第 n 个圆
资源推荐
资源详情
资源评论
收起资源包目录
Dynamic-Programming-101-main.zip (2个子文件)
Dynamic-Programming-101-main
LICENSE 1KB
README.md 11KB
共 2 条
- 1
资源评论
weixin_38601103
- 粉丝: 7
- 资源: 945
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 沈丘盛世龙门图纸符合规范化
- HM3400-VB一款N-Channel沟道SOT23的MOSFET晶体管参数介绍与应用说明
- 基于python+streamlit联邦学习进行高校学生成绩预测研究python源码+项目说明+模型+数据.zip
- HM3400D-VB一款N-Channel沟道SOT23的MOSFET晶体管参数介绍与应用说明
- HM3400B-VB一款N-Channel沟道SOT23的MOSFET晶体管参数介绍与应用说明
- spring-boot示例
- 搜集火星资源.py
- JAR应用启动停止脚本化解决方案.zip
- 配合eclipse svn插件subclipse-4.3.4版本的javahl
- Bash脚本教程:如何优雅地停止JAR服务.zip
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功